Output 5891768d2f6951f8df74b25a32fd9e0438b5a17fbcdcc99939a72f4bc3538b05:0

value
185779
script pubkey
OP_0 OP_PUSHBYTES_20 e2ce3aff6904c390524433e9e4859e353149fc1f
address
bc1qut8r4lmfqnpeq5jyx057fpv7x5c5nlql04f0ym
transaction
5891768d2f6951f8df74b25a32fd9e0438b5a17fbcdcc99939a72f4bc3538b05
spent
true